Government Hill Elementary became a certified ASD Green School in October 2018. The 6th-grade Spanish Immersion students at Government Hill, with the help of their teacher Mike Cragen, oversee and run the recycling program at the school. The students have developed a unique recycling protocol where they collect, sort, provide recycling feedback to classrooms, and take the recycling to the recycling roll-off. The 6th-grade students have done an outstanding job at creating a program that generates ownership and education while promoting sustainability and waste reduction. Great Job Government Hill!

6th grade Spanish Immersion students at Government Hill oversee and run our school-wide recycling efforts. Each week they collect all paper recycling, sort through recycling to eliminate contamination, provide written feedback to classes, choose a weekly Green Star Award winner, and write/read a recycling announcement over the intercom.
Sustainability Plan and Goals
At Government Hill, our goals are to further reduce contamination in our recycling and generate more school-wide recycling education. We plan on reaching our goals by:
Communicating with classrooms what is not allowed in the recycling bin
Continue enforcing our recycling slip systems
Collect recycling data and post it on our recycling bulletin board
Create school-wide incentives to promote our contamination reduction campaign
Host an earth day event to raise awareness towards recycling and waste reduction
